Description

Cadherins are calcium-dependent cell adhesion proteins that preferentially interact with themselves in a homophilic manner in connecting cells.  Cadherins thus contribute to the sorting of heterogeneous cell types.  Cadherin11 or CDH11 is a 796 amino acid (aa) single pass type I transmembrane protein of the cadherin superfamily.  CDH11 contains an N-terminal signal peptide, a 564-aa extracellular domain (ECD) with 5 cadherin domains and 2 potential glycosylation sites, a transmembrane domain (TM), and a 156-aa highly conserved cytoplasmic tail.  CDH11 is a type II cadherin that may play an important role in cell differentiation and morphogenesis. Type II (atypical) cadherins are defined based on their lack of a histidine-alanine-valine (HAV) cell adhesion recognition sequence specific to type I cadherins. CDH11 is expressed in osteoblastic cell lines, and its upregulation during differentiation, suggests a specific function in bone development and maintenance. A chromosomal aberration involving CDH11 is a common genetic feature of aneurysmal bone cyst, a benign osseous neoplasm.

Product Details

 

Gene Symbol: CDH11; OB; CAD11; CDHOB; OSF-4; Cadherin11; Cadherin-11

 

NCBI Gene ID: 1009

 

Uniprot Entry: P55287

 

Construct Details: Full length human CDH11 gene is subcloned into the Lentiviral expression vector pLTC with an upstream CMV promoter and with or without a selection marker, which can be used for both transient and stable expression in mammalian cells.  It can be co-transfected with the LentiPAK DNA mix (SKU# LP-001) into HEK293 cells to produce high titer lentiviral particles. Multiple choices of a stable antibiotic selection marker are available.

 

Vector Type: pLTC or pLTC-IRES-Marker (lentiviral expression vector containing a heterologous CMV promoter +/- a selection marker, see the vector map above)

 

Formulation: Supplied with 10 μg of endotoxin-free plasmid DNA at 200 ng/μl in sterile TE buffer (pH8.0)

 

Gene Insert Size: 2391 (bp)
